Collision Care Auto Body Centers, a Philadelpha-based multi-shop operator, raised more than $20,000 for Louie’s Voice, an autism-awareness non-profit organization, and the GreenTree School, a Philadelphia-based school for children with special needs.
The achievement was celebrated during the 10th Annual Elaine Cardonick Memorial Golf Classic, which hosted celebrities including Eagles great Mike Quick, NBA star Lionel Simmons, comedian Mike Mancini and longtime Philadelphia sportscaster Don Tollefson. More than $80,000 total was raised to benefit the capital campaign of the GreenTree School, which is slated to open its new $13 million dollar school building in the upcoming weeks.
